Lightning protection measures for communication optical cable lines

Effective lightning protection for optical cable lines involves grounding, surge protection, proper routing, and adherence to installation standards to prevent damage to cables, equipment, and personnel.

Key Protection Strategies

1. Grounding and Bonding For both aerial and direct-buried fiber optic cables, grounding is essential. Metal components in cables, such as armoring or strengthened cores, should be electrically connected and bonded to the ground at regular intervals. For aerial cables, grounding every 2 km is recommended, either directly or via surge protection devices. Fiber optic terminal boxes should also be grounded to safely discharge any lightning current entering the cable's metal layers . 2. Electrical Disconnects To prevent induced lightning currents from damaging the cable, metal components at cable joints should not be directly connected to the ground. Electrical disconnect treatment ensures that insulation layers, armoring, and strengthened cores remain isolated, reducing the risk of lightning current accumulation . 3. Use of Surge Protective Devices (SPDs) SPDs are installed at critical points, such as cable entry points to buildings or equipment, to divert high-voltage surges away from sensitive optical components. This is particularly important in areas with frequent thunderstorms or high lightning activity . 4. Cable Routing and Placement

  • Avoid routing fiber optic lines near isolated tall objects like trees, towers, or buildings that attract lightning .
  • When crossing high-voltage power lines, maintain vertical clearance and use insulated supports or protection sleeves. Poles near crossings should have insulators and electrical disconnects to prevent current transfer .
  • For direct-buried cables, install lightning protection lines (e.g., galvanized steel stranded wires) above or alongside the cable, with proper spacing and depth according to soil resistivity . 5. Protective Cable Design
  • Armored or metal-reinforced cables provide mechanical protection and help in safely conducting lightning currents to the ground .
  • Polyethylene or silicon core sheaths offer corrosion resistance and additional insulation.
  • Non-metallic fiber optic cables can be used in high-risk areas to reduce lightning susceptibility . 6. Compliance with Standards Following ITU-T Recommendation K.25 ensures that optical fiber lines are protected against direct lightning discharges. This includes selecting appropriate cable types, using shield wires, bonding/earthing, installing SPDs, and considering route redundancy .

Additional Considerations

  • In regions with frequent thunderstorms, plan routes to minimize exposure to lightning-prone areas.
  • Regular inspection and maintenance of grounding systems and surge protection devices are critical for long-term reliability.
  • For aerial installations, maintain proper tension and sag to prevent mechanical stress during storms . By combining grounding, surge protection, careful routing, and adherence to international standards, optical cable lines can be effectively protected from lightning, ensuring network reliability and safety for both equipment and personnel .
